3. Horror Exploration (Penampakan)
Indonesia is famously superstitious, and horror is the most monetizable genre of Indonesian entertainment. On YouTube and TikTok, "live ghost hunting" channels have gone viral. Creators like Yudist Ardhana drive to abandoned buildings, abandoned trains, or the infamous Lawang Sewu building in Semarang, whispering into their phones, "Ada penampakan?" (Is there an apparition?). These popular videos generate millions of views because they blur the line between prank and genuine belief. bokepindo17blogspotcom

2. The Evolution of Platforms: From TV One to YouTube
The transition of entertainment media in Indonesia can be categorized into three phases, with the current phase defined by the dominance of user-generated content.
- The Era of Sinetron: For decades, Indonesian entertainment was synonymous with sinetron—melodramatic soap operas often characterized by exaggerated plotlines, wealthy antagonists, and religious moralizing. While still popular, the format has struggled to retain the attention of Gen Z.
- The YouTube Boom (2015–Present): YouTube is currently the most dominant video platform in Indonesia. Unlike the West, where YouTube began as a repository for viral clips, in Indonesia, it quickly became a primary source of education and news. Creators like Raditya Dika and Ricis Official pioneered the "Vlog" format, humanizing celebrities and making "relatability" the new currency of fame.
- The TikTok Surge (2019–Present): TikTok introduced a paradigm of short-form, high-engagement content. It revitalized traditional performing arts (such as Kuda Lumping or Tari Tradisional) by remixing them with modern pop music, creating a unique hybrid of old and new.
